Heim >Datenbank >Oracle >So sichern Sie Daten in der Oracle-Datenbank

So sichern Sie Daten in der Oracle-Datenbank

下次还敢
下次还敢Original
2024-04-07 16:54:24915Durchsuche

Oracle-Datenbank bietet mehrere Methoden zum Sichern von Daten: RMAN-Sicherung: Verwenden Sie Recovery Manager (RMAN) für vollständige Sicherung und Wiederherstellung; EXP/IMP-Export und -Import: Daten exportieren und importieren, geeignet für kleine bis mittelgroße Datenbanken; : Datenbankkopie erstellen, die Kopie mit der Quelldatenbank synchronisieren, um eine hohe Verfügbarkeit zu gewährleisten; Data Pump-Export und -Import: Sicherung und Wiederherstellung sind schnell, aber die Funktionalität kann eingeschränkt sein; logische Sicherung: Erstellen Sie eine Datenstruktur und Textdarstellung der Daten.

So sichern Sie Daten in der Oracle-Datenbank

So sichern Sie Daten in der Oracle-Datenbank

1. RMAN-Backup

Recovery Manager (RMAN) ist ein integriertes Backup-Tool von Oracle. Hier sind die Schritte zum Sichern von Daten mit RMAN:

  • Verbinden Sie sich mit der Oracle-Datenbank.
  • Backup-Set erstellen.
  • Fügen Sie Datendateien oder Tabellenbereiche hinzu, die gesichert werden sollen.
  • Sicherungsvorgänge durchführen.

2. EXP/IMP-Export und -Import

EXP- und IMP-Dienstprogramme werden zum Exportieren und Importieren von Daten verwendet. Hier sind die Schritte:

  • Exportieren Sie Daten mit dem EXP-Dienstprogramm.
  • Importieren Sie exportierte Daten mit dem IMP-Dienstprogramm.

3. Datenbankreplikation

Die Datenbankreplikation erstellt eine Kopie der Datenbank und hält die Kopie mit der Quelldatenbank synchronisiert. Hier sind die Schritte:

  • Erstellen Sie die Datenbank auf dem Zielserver.
  • Konfigurieren Sie die Replikation in der Quelldatenbank.
  • Konfigurieren Sie die Replikation auf der Zieldatenbank.

4. Data Pump Export und Import

Data Pump ist ein Backup- und Wiederherstellungstool, das in Oracle 10g eingeführt wurde. Hier sind die Schritte:

  • Exportieren Sie die Daten in die Quelldatenbank.
  • Importieren Sie die exportierten Daten in die Zieldatenbank.

5. Logisches Backup

Logisches Backup erstellt Datenstrukturen und Textdarstellungen der Daten. Hier sind die Schritte:

  • Holen Sie sich die DDL für Tabellen und Indizes mit dem Paket DBMS_METADATA.GET_DDL.
  • Verwenden Sie das Paket DBMS_METADATA.GET_DATA, um Daten abzurufen.

Wählen Sie eine geeignete Sicherungsmethode.

Die Auswahl einer geeigneten Sicherungsmethode hängt von der Datenbankgröße, den Leistungsanforderungen und den Verfügbarkeitsanforderungen ab. Hier einige Richtlinien:

  • RMAN: Geeignet für die vollständige Sicherung und Wiederherstellung großer Datenbanken.
  • EXP/IMP: Geeignet für die logische Sicherung und Wiederherstellung kleiner bis mittelgroßer Datenbanken.
  • Datenbankreplikation: Ideal für geschäftskritische Anwendungen, die eine hohe Verfügbarkeit erfordern.
  • Data Pump: Bietet schnellere Sicherung und Wiederherstellung als RMAN, verfügt jedoch möglicherweise über eingeschränktere Funktionalität.
  • Logische Sicherung: Geeignet für Situationen, in denen Sie Datenstrukturen und Textdarstellungen von Daten erstellen müssen.

Das obige ist der detaillierte Inhalt vonSo sichern Sie Daten in der Oracle-Datenbank.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n